>Description:

	In theory anyway, CD-ROM decices (the SCSI ones, anyway) can be
	induced to eject their loaded media via proper use of the `CDIOCEJECT'
	ioctl control code.

	An equivalent capability should be provided also for floppies, and
	indeed for *all* forms of removable media drives that provide this
	type of capability.
